Helen Carmichael  Porter was one of the  best-known storytellers in  Canada and was a  professional storyteller for  over twenty years. She told  her stories on stage:  National Arts Centre, St  Lawrence Centre, Factory,  Blyth Festival, Bronfman  Theatre; in art galleries:  (AGO, ROM,) and on CBC  radio, tv, and in film, as well  as toured countless schools  across the country with her  innovative shows of folk,  fairy, and personal tales.  She led popular writing  workshops at the University  of Toronto and centres  across the country. Her  shows of Bully stories toured  for over seven years and  were created from  interviews with over two  hundred people of all ages.  Helen passed away in 2007  after a battle with  cancer.
